This image from the NASA/ESA Hubble Space Telescope is a galaxy, NGC 634, with an exceptionally perfect spiral structure. This spiral galaxy was discovered in the nineteenth century by French astronomer Édouard Jean-Marie Stephan, but in 2008 it became a prime target for observations thanks to the violent demise of a white dwarf star.
